Driveway pad installation involves creating a durable, level surface that provides a stable foundation for parking vehicles. This service typically includes preparing the existing ground, laying down a solid base material such as gravel or crushed stone, and then pouring or installing concrete, asphalt, or pavers to form the finished driveway surface. Proper installation ensures that the driveway can withstand regular vehicle traffic and the weight of cars, trucks, or SUVs, helping to prevent cracks, uneven surfaces, and other common issues over time.
This service is often sought by homeowners facing problems like cracked or crumbling driveways, sinking or uneven surfaces, or areas that have become difficult to use due to poor drainage or shifting ground. A well-installed driveway pad can address these issues by providing a stable, level surface that improves safety and accessibility. Additionally, driveway pad installation can enhance the overall appearance of a property, making it look more polished and well-maintained.

The overview below groups typical Driveway Pad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Upland, CA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or driveway pad repairs or patching range from $250 to $600. Many routine maintenance jobs fall within this middle range, depending on the extent of the work needed.
Standard Driveway Pad Installation - For a full driveway pad installation, local contractors usually charge between $2,000 and $4,500. Most projects in Upland and nearby areas tend to land in this range, with larger or more complex jobs reaching higher prices.
Full Replacement - Replacing an existing driveway pad can cost between $4,500 and $8,000, depending on size and material choices. Fewer projects fall into this highest tier, but it’s common for larger homes or custom designs to push costs upward.
Complex or Custom Projects - Larger, more intricate driveway installations or those requiring special materials can exceed $8,000 and may reach $12,000 or more. These projects are less common but are necessary for unique design specifications or extensive work.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

Clear, written expectations are essential when evaluating driveway installation services. Homeowners should seek detailed proposals that outline the scope of work, materials to be used, and the steps involved in the project. Having this information in writing helps prevent misunderstandings and provides a reference point throughout the project. It also demonstrates that the service provider is transparent and organized, which can be a sign of professionalism and reliability.
Reputable references and effective communication are key factors when selecting local contractors. Homeowners are encouraged to ask for references from previous clients who have had similar driveway projects completed. Contacting these references can provide insights into the contractor’s work quality, punctuality, and ability to address concerns. Good communication throughout the process-prompt responses, clear explanations, and a willingness to answer questions-can make the experience smoother and more predictable, helping ensure that the driveway installation meets expectations.
